Job Summary:
Junior Instructors will be introduced to working opportunities within the Snow Sports industry. This position introduces Junior Instructors to skills needed to work and connect with leaders in the Mountain Sports School. Working as a Junior Instructor will provide an educational pathway while earning national recognition as a Junior Instructor. This is a seasonal position and Junior Instructors must be 14 year of age or older.
FUNCTIONS
- Assists the Snowboard Instructor in teaching skiing and/or snowboarding to guests and school groups.
- Is knowledgeable in the principles and application of teaching snow sports, demonstrates and communicates that knowledge clearly and positively.
- Assists in organizing students into groups, getting kids ready for their lesson time, assisting student with riding various lifts.
- Directs guests to appropriate departments for ticket purchasing and equipment fitting.
- Maintains excellent customer service while interacting with guests, coaches and athletes.
- Assists in the daily set-up and take down of the Mountain Sports School.
- Other duties as assigned.
